BitTorrent Halves Daily Reward for Storage Mining

BitTorrent (BTT) has announced that it will halve the daily storage mining rewards for its BitTorrent File System (BTFS) starting from June 25, 9 AM (KST). As a result, the daily mining rewards will be reduced from 15 billion BTT to 7.5 billion BTT. This move is intended to ensure the long-term sustainability of the BTFS network and maintain a healthy balance between supply and demand for BTT. BitTorrent emphasized that this adjustment will not affect the overall functionality of BTFS or its decentralized storage capabilities. Miners will continue to receive rewards for providing storage space and bandwidth to the network, and users will still be able to store and retrieve files securely and efficiently. The halving of rewards is a common practice in the cryptocurrency industry and is typically done to control the issuance rate of a coin or token. By reducing the supply of BTT, BitTorrent aims to stabilize its price and make it more attractive to investors and users alike.
